The same grid with user-defined Attributes is available for the Quality Defect Cockpit editor, Quality Inspection Cockpit editors, and Quality Planning editors.
This section contains a grid that allows for defining additional, Custom Attributes (Characteristics) for the selected entity (common for: Quality Defect in the Quality Defect Cockpit or Disposition, Disposition Line, and Disposition Test in the Quality Inspection Cockpit).
The Characteristics defined here describe the inspection entity they are assigned to and are different from the Characteristics linked to Disposition Tests (as described in the General tab), which describe a specific inspection object (product). The Characteristics used here are of the Custom Attribute usage type (the CHARACTERISTIC.Usage_ database field).
The Characteristics assigned to the entity are stored as Unit Characteristics (in the UNIT_CHARACTERISTIC database table) and are associated with the entity through the UnitID field.
Click
(Add) to add a new row and define a new Attribute (i.e., the set of values
for the fields described in the table below). Click
(Remove) to remove the
selected Attribute. When Save
is clicked, the changes made to the information on the grid are populated
in the database.
| Column | Description |
| Characteristic | A drop-down menu that allows for choosing a Characteristic from the list of those defined in the system (in the CHARACTERISTIC database table). After a Characteristic is selected, the remaining fields are filled with default information if available (e.g., UOM), or they are disabled if not applicable for the selected Characteristic or the selected Characteristic type (Attribute or Variable). |
| Value | The actual value of the selected Characteristic (when of the Variable type). |
| Attribute | The Attribute value of the selected Characteristic (when of the Attribute type) |
| Uom | The unit of measure for the selected Characteristic. |
| Description | Free-text description of the Characteristic. |
